QQQ ()
DIA ()
SPY ()
TLT ()
GLD ()
$ na
-- x --
-- x --
-- - --
-- - --
--
na
--
--
--
TBD
--
-- (--)
--
TBD --
How to Read 10-K & 10-Q Reports To View SEC Filing Reports, Please Register or Sign In
# Filing Date Period End Date Type Report Link
No Data found
Guide for Analyst Ratings To View Analyst Ratings, Please Register or Sign In
# Date Analyst Firm Upside/Downside Price Target Change Rating Change Current Rating

News

OPINIONS

 stocks-that-hit-52-week-lows-on-thursday

  Thursday's session saw 329 companies set new 52-week lows.

 stocks-that-hit-52-week-lows-on-friday

  On Friday morning, 446 companies hit new 52-week lows.

 stocks-that-hit-52-week-lows-on-monday

  Monday saw 825 companies set new 52-week lows.

 stocks-that-hit-52-week-lows-on-wednesday

  On Wednesday, 807 companies reached new 52-week lows.

Core News & Articles

    This morning 158 companies set new 52-week highs.

Core News & Articles

    Tuesday's morning session saw 105 companies set new 52-week highs.

Core News & Articles

    Tuesday morning saw 244 companies set new 52-week highs.

Core News & Articles

    Before 10 a.m. ET Monday, 296 stocks made new 52-week highs.

Core News & Articles

    Before 10 a.m. ET on Friday, 216 companies hit new 52-week highs.

Core News & Articles

    On Wednesday morning, 261 companies achieved new highs for the year.

Core News & Articles

    On Monday morning, 415 companies achieved new highs for the year.

Core News & Articles

  On Thursday morning, 420 companies hit new 52-week highs.

Core News & Articles

    This morning 270 companies set new 52-week highs.

Core News & Articles

  On Wednesday morning, 198 companies hit new 52-week highs.

Core News & Articles

  During Monday's morning session, 230 companies made new 52-week highs.

Core News & Articles

Before 10 a.m. ET on Thursday, 394 companies hit new 52-week highs.

Core News & Articles

    This morning 533 companies reached new 52-week highs.

Core News & Articles

    On Tuesday, 596 companies set new 52-week highs.

Core News & Articles

    Monday morning saw 558 companies set new 52-week highs.

Core News & Articles

    During the morning session on Friday, 389 stocks hit new 52-week highs.

CLASS ACTION DEADLINES - JOIN NOW!

NEW CASE INVESTIGATION